#BB952B Hex Color Code

#BB952B

The Hexadecimal Color #BB952B is a contrast shade of Peru. #BB952B RGB value is rgb(187, 149, 43). RGB Color Model of #BB952B consists of 73% red, 58% green and 16% blue. HSL color Mode of #BB952B has 44°(degrees) Hue, 63% Saturation and 45% Lightness. #BB952B color has an wavelength of 592.2963nm approximately. The nearest Web Safe Color of #BB952B is #CC9933. The Closest Small Hexadecimal Code of #BB952B is #B93. The Closest Color to #BB952B is #CD853F. Official Name of #BB952B Hex Code is Marigold. CMYK (Cyan Magenta Yellow Black) of #BB952B is 0 Cyan 20 Magenta 77 Yellow 27 Black and #BB952B CMY is 0, 20, 77. HSLA (Hue Saturation Lightness Alpha) of #BB952B is hsl(44,63,45, 1.0) and HSV is hsv(44, 77, 73). A Three-Dimensional XYZ value of #BB952B is 31.68, 32.24, 6.84.
Hex8 Value of #BB952B is #BB952BFF. Decimal Value of #BB952B is 12293419 and Octal Value of #BB952B is 56712453. Binary Value of #BB952B is 10111011, 10010101, 101011 and Android of #BB952B is 4290483499 / 0xffbb952b. The Horseshoe Shaped Chromaticity Diagram xyY of #BB952B is 0.448, 0.456, 0.456 and YIQ Color Space of #BB952B is 148.278, 56.702, -24.9502. The Color Space LMS (Long Medium Short) of #BB952B is 35.95, 32.48, 7.26. CieLAB (L*a*b*) of #BB952B is 63.54, 3.82, 57.63. CieLUV : LCHuv (L*, u*, v*) of #BB952B is 63.54, 31.94, 60.46. The cylindrical version of CieLUV is known as CieLCH : LCHab of #BB952B is 63.54, 57.76, 86.21. Hunter Lab variable of #BB952B is 56.78, 0.23, 32.6.

Analogous colors are groups of hues that are located next to each other on the color wheel. These colors share a similar undertone and create a sense of harmony when used together. Analogous color schemes are mainly used in design or art to create a sense of cohesion and flow in a color scheme composition.

Monochromatic colors refer to a color scheme that uses variations of a single color. These variations are achieved by adjusting the shade, tint, or tone of the base color. Monochromatic approach is commonly used in interior design or fashion to create a sense of understated elegance and give a sense of simplicity and consistency.

Triad, Tetrad and SplitComplement of #BB952B

Triad, Tetrad, and Split Complement are hex color schemes used in art to create harmonious combinations of colors.

The Triad color scheme involves three colors that are evenly spaced around the color wheel, forming an equilateral triangle. The primary triad includes red, blue, and yellow, while other triadic combinations can be formed with different hues. Triad color schemes offer a balanced contrast and are versatile for creating vibrant and dynamic visuals.

The Tetrad color scheme incorporates four colors that are arranged in two complementary pairs. These pairs create a rectangle or square shape on the color wheel. The primary Tetrad includes two sets of complementary colors, such as red and green, and blue and orange. This scheme provides a wide range of color options and allows for both strong contrast and harmonious blends.

The Split Complement color scheme involves a base color paired with the two colors adjacent to its complementary color on the color wheel. For example, if the base color is blue, the Split Complement scheme would include blue, yellow-orange, and red-orange. This combination maintains contrast while offering a more subtle and balanced alternative to a complementary color scheme.
